Adaptify Education ("Adaptify", "we", "us", or "our") is committed to protecting your privacy. This policy explains how we collect, use, store, and share information when you use the Adaptify platform at adaptifyeducation.com and related services.
Account information. When you sign up, we collect your name and email address via our authentication provider (Clerk).
School and student data. Educators create learner profiles containing student first and last names, accessibility preferences (font, spacing, reading level, colour preferences), and optional special educational needs (SEN) tags. We do not require medical diagnoses, assessment scores, or other sensitive health data.
Uploaded documents. You may upload PDF, DOCX, and DOC files for processing. Uploaded files are stored securely in Google Cloud Storage with encryption at rest.
Cloud-imported files. You may import files from third-party cloud storage providers (Google Drive, OneDrive). When you do, we access only the specific file you select. We download a copy of the file to our servers for processing. See Section 6 for details on third-party cloud storage handling.
Usage data. We collect analytics data (page views, feature usage) via PostHog and Vercel Analytics to improve the product. PostHog associates usage data with your account to help us understand how educators use the platform. We do not use this data for advertising purposes.
Support and feedback data. If you submit feedback or a bug report through the in-app support tool, we collect your message, an optional screenshot of the current page, and technical context (browser type, page URL). This information is used to create a support ticket and resolve your issue.

Your account data, uploaded documents, and generated resources are hosted on Google Cloud Platform infrastructure in the United Kingdom. Documents and files are encrypted at rest using AES-256 and in transit using TLS 1.2+.
Some specialist processing — in particular certain AI features (see Section 5) — involves trusted sub-processors that may process data outside the UK under appropriate safeguards. A full list of our sub-processors, their locations, and the transfer mechanisms that apply is available to schools and organisations on request.
Access to production systems is restricted to authorised personnel via role-based access controls. We maintain audit logs for accountability.
Your account data, uploaded documents, and generated resources are retained for as long as your account is active. You can delete individual resources at any time from the dashboard, which permanently removes the source file from storage and the associated content and processing artefacts from our systems. Learner profiles can be archived, and deleted on request. Temporary uploads (files held while a document is being uploaded, before processing) are automatically deleted after 7 days.
If you wish to delete your account and all associated data, contact us at support@adaptifyeducation.com. We will process deletion requests within 30 days. For a full, per-data-type breakdown, see our Data Retention Statement.

When you use AI-powered features (such as document adaptation or content editing), the content of your documents is sent to OpenAI and/or Google for processing. Some of this processing takes place outside the UK — for example, OpenAI and Google Document AI process data in the United States. These transfers are covered by the UK International Data Transfer Addendum to the EU Standard Contractual Clauses (or an equivalent approved mechanism) within each provider's data processing agreement, and these providers do not use your content to train their models. We use essential cookies for authentication and session management (via Clerk). We use analytics cookies (PostHog and Vercel Analytics) to understand how the platform is used. We do not use advertising or tracking cookies.

Adaptify is used by educators to create adapted learning materials. Learner profiles created by educators contain student first and last names, accessibility preferences, and optional SEN tags. Adaptify does not collect data directly from children — all learner profiles are created and managed by educators. Educators are responsible for ensuring their use of Adaptify complies with their school's data protection policies and that they have appropriate authority to enter student information.
